  • Desktop version included in the Office365 Apps suite for those with an A3 license (PC/Mac)įor Linux there are no official Microsoft OneDrive clients and UIS are unable to provide support or assistance for third-party clients.
  • Available as an app for mobile iOS and android devices - ( Google Play Store or Apple App Store ).
  • Log in via a web browser using your University School or Work Account (Raven) - click on the App Launcher then select the OneDrive icon.
  • Files on Demand reduces local storage space use.
  • Integration with Office365 apps and Microsoft Teams.
  • Large file uploads up to 100GB supported.
  • OneDrive is best suited for sharing with small groups of people, if you wish to share with a wider audience then a SharePoint site might be more appropriate. Microsoft OneDrive is a cloud-based storage service that enables you to store, share and sync your files, and to collaborate with others.įiles stored in OneDrive can be managed via a web browser or dedicated app, you can also sync local folders from your device to the cloud storage.
